1、wdserv报错
概念解释
wdserv:wdserv是WebSphere应用服务器中的一个组件,用于管理和监控应用程序,当wdserv出现报错时,通常意味着存在配置问题、网络连接问题或编码问题等。
报错类型:wdserv报错的类型多种多样,包括但不限于连接断开、内部错误、编码问题、权限问题等,每种报错都有其特定的错误代码和描述信息,有助于定位和解决问题。
常见报错原因
配置问题:如配置文件损坏、路径错误、参数设置不正确等,这些问题可能导致wdserv无法正常启动或运行。
网络连接问题:包括网络不稳定、防火墙阻止访问、端口被占用等,这些问题会影响wdserv与其他组件之间的通信。
编码问题:如字符集不匹配、UTF8编码未优化等,这些问题在处理中文字符或其他特殊字符时尤为常见。
权限问题:如用户权限不足、文件权限不正确等,这些问题可能导致wdserv无法访问所需的资源或执行某些操作。
2、wdserv报错案例分析
案例一:[WDS] Disconnected! 报错
报错描述:在使用wdserv时,控制台持续显示[WDS] Disconnected!的错误消息。
可能原因:根据搜索结果,此报错可能是由于开启了HTTPS导致的,在某些情况下,开启HTTPS可能会引发控制台持续报错。
解决方法:尝试关闭HTTPS功能,以查看是否解决了该问题,如果关闭HTTPS后问题解决,则可以考虑调整HTTPS配置或寻找其他解决方案。
案例二:内部编码错误
报错描述:当AI主动读取而非用户输入中文字符时,出现内部编码错误。
可能原因:根据搜索结果,这是因为windsurf官方没有对UTF8的中文字符进行优化。
解决方法:针对此问题,可以尝试更新windsurf到最新版本,或者寻找其他支持UTF8编码的工具或库来替代,也可以考虑在读取中文字符前进行编码转换或处理。
案例三:无法停止server
报错描述:在尝试使用命令stopServer.sh停止server时失败,并出现特定的报错信息。
可能原因:根据搜索结果,这通常是由于原cell中有相关的应用已被删除,但原来的配置未清除导致的。
解决方法:清除dmgr cell下的废弃文档,特别是dmgr/config/cellName/bla目录下和cus目录下的所有内容,这样可以确保在停止server时不会受到旧配置的影响。
3、wdserv报错解决方案汇总
通用解决方案
检查日志文件:仔细查看wdserv的日志文件,以获取更详细的错误信息和堆栈跟踪,这些信息对于定位和解决问题至关重要。
更新软件版本:确保wdserv及其相关组件(如WebSphere应用服务器)已更新到最新版本,新版本通常包含错误修复和性能改进。
检查网络连接:确保wdserv能够与其他必要的组件(如数据库、其他服务器等)进行通信,检查网络设置、防火墙规则以及端口占用情况。
验证配置文件:仔细检查wdserv的配置文件,确保所有参数设置正确且路径有效,特别注意与编码、权限和连接相关的配置项。
针对性解决方案
对于[WDS] Disconnected! 报错,可以尝试关闭HTTPS功能或调整HTTPS配置。
对于内部编码错误,建议更新软件版本或寻找支持UTF8编码的替代方案。
对于无法停止server的问题,需要清除废弃的文档和配置项。
4、wdserv报错预防措施
定期备份:定期备份wdserv的配置文件和重要数据,以防万一出现故障时能够迅速恢复。
监控和报警:设置监控和报警机制,以便在wdserv出现异常时能够及时发现并处理。
培训和文档:对相关人员进行培训,确保他们了解wdserv的基本操作和维护方法,编写详细的操作文档和故障排除指南,以便在出现问题时能够迅速找到解决方案。
5、wdserv报错FAQs
Q1: wdserv报错时如何快速定位问题?
A1: 快速定位wdserv报错问题的方法包括查看日志文件、检查网络连接、验证配置文件以及更新软件版本等,通过综合运用这些方法,可以迅速找到问题的根源并采取相应的解决措施。
Q2: 如何预防wdserv未来可能出现的报错?
A2: 预防wdserv未来可能出现的报错的措施包括定期备份、设置监控和报警机制、对相关人员进行培训以及编写详细的操作文档和故障排除指南等,这些措施可以帮助你提前发现潜在的问题并采取预防措施,从而减少wdserv报错的发生概率。
通过上述分析和解答,相信你对wdserv报错有了更深入的了解,在实际应用中,请根据具体情况灵活运用这些知识和技巧来解决问题。